Situation

You are driving on a motorway in Türkiye and see a series of orange signs indicating 'Yol Çalışması' (Road Work) ahead, followed by a temporary speed limit sign of 50 km/h.

Correct action

Immediately reduce your speed to 50 km/h or less, scan the road for workers and equipment, and prepare for potential lane shifts.

Why it matters

Speed reduction and vigilance are mandatory in construction zones to prevent accidents. Temporary signs override regular speed limits and are enforced to ensure the safety of both drivers and road workers.

Situation

You are approaching a road construction zone where a flagger is holding a 'STOP' sign, directing traffic from your direction to halt.

Correct action

Bring your vehicle to a complete stop before reaching the flagger, make eye contact, and wait for their clear signal to proceed.

Why it matters

Flaggers or traffic controllers have the authority to direct traffic and their instructions must be obeyed immediately. This ensures the safe flow of vehicles around active work and protects personnel.

Situation

While driving through a road construction zone, you notice that the lane you are in is ending and merging into the adjacent lane, which is still open.

Correct action

Signal your intention to merge early, check your mirrors and blind spots, and smoothly move into the open lane, coordinating with other traffic.

Why it matters

Late merging can cause sudden braking, traffic congestion, and increased collision risk. Early and smooth merging reduces disruption and maintains safety within the constrained work zone area.

What is a Road Construction Zone?

A road construction zone, also commonly referred to as a road work zone, is a specific segment of a public road or highway where various types of construction, maintenance, or repair activities are being carried out. These activities can range from minor repairs like pothole filling to major infrastructure projects such as building new roads, bridges, or tunnels. The presence of workers, heavy machinery, and altered road conditions necessitates special rules and warnings to protect both road users and construction personnel.

Driving through a road construction zone requires heightened awareness and strict adherence to temporary traffic rules. In Türkiye, as in most countries, these zones are designed with specific safety protocols to mitigate risks. Drivers must always reduce their speed significantly, often to a limit lower than the standard posted speed, and maintain a safe following distance. Temporary traffic signs, cones, and barriers are used to guide drivers, indicate lane closures, and warn of potential hazards like uneven surfaces, loose gravel, or sudden stops. It is illegal and extremely dangerous to ignore these warnings or drive carelessly through a work zone.

Understanding Signage and Markings

Road construction zones are characterized by distinctive signage. Typically, orange signs with black text or symbols indicate upcoming or active work areas. These signs might warn of 'Road Work Ahead', 'Men at Work', 'Reduced Speed Ahead', or 'Lane Closed'. In Türkiye, these signs adhere to international standards but are presented in Turkish. Temporary road markings, often yellow or white, will guide traffic through diverted paths. Pay close attention to flaggers or traffic controllers who manually direct vehicles; their instructions supersede all other signs or signals.

Practical Driving Tips for Road Construction Zones

When approaching and driving through a road construction zone, implement these practical tips for safety:

  • Stay Alert: Look far ahead for signs, cones, and workers. Avoid distractions like mobile phones.
  • Reduce Speed: Obey all posted temporary speed limits. Fines for speeding in construction zones are often higher.
  • Maintain Distance: Keep ample space between your vehicle and the one in front, as sudden stops are common.
  • Merge Safely: If lanes are closing, merge early and smoothly. Do not cut in at the last moment.
  • Expect the Unexpected: Be prepared for sudden stops, shifting lanes, uneven pavement, and flying debris. Be especially vigilant for workers and equipment that may enter your lane of travel.
  • Use Headlights: Turning on your headlights, even during the day, can make your vehicle more visible to workers and other drivers.
